October 26, 2024 – The Secretariat of Alumni and Career Network along with the Secretariat of Sports and Recreation of the Student Representative Council, Tan Sri Mustaffa Babjee College, Tenth College, and Sultan Alaeddin Suleiman Shah College organized the Alumni Touch Rugby Sports Match in conjunction with the Sirih Pulang ke Gagang@Homecoming XII 2024 Charity Dinner. This event was held at Field A, Universiti Putra Malaysia (UPM), and was attended by YBhg. Prof. Dr. Arifin Abdu, Deputy Vice-Chancellor of Student and Alumni Affairs, Assoc. Prof. Dr. Siti Aqlima Ahmad, Chair of the UPM Alumni Relations Center, Dr. Mohd. Mokrish Md Ajat, Deputy Chair of the UPM Alumni Relations Center, and Assoc. Prof. Dr. Nurul Hayah Khairuddin, Principal of Tan Sri Mustaffa Babjee College.

The Alumni Touch Rugby Sports Match featured three categories: the men’s college category, the men's 44-and-under category, and the men's 45-and-over category. In the men’s college category, six teams competed; in the 44-and-under category, five alumni teams from UPM participated; and in the 45-and-over category, two alumni teams from UPM took part.

The matches commenced promptly at 9 a.m., starting with the men's college category, followed by the 44-and-under men’s category, and finally the 45-and-over men’s category. The closing ceremony took place at 2.15 p.m., with the awards presented by Assoc. Prof. Dr. Siti Aqlima Ahmad, Chair of the UPM Alumni Relations Center.
